An electrician's job conditions will vary depending upon the type of electrical work that they perform. An electrician may have to work in cramped spaces, lift heavy items, or be exposed hot and dirty. They may be required to climb ladders or scaffolding in some cases. Additionally, they might be required to work around power transformers and exposed to dangerous levels electricity. Safety procedures are crucial in either case.

NECA is a national organization that works to promote the interests of electrical contractors. The organization has worked with the International Brotherhood of Electrical Workers, the world's oldest and largest union, to implement peaceful dispute resolution, higher standards of work, and a skilled workforce. The organization also advocates for public policy that benefits all members, including electrical contractors. Here are a few of the benefits of becoming a member of NECA.

Don't overload electrical outlets. An electrical fire can be caused by too many appliances. You should ensure that the outlets you use are safe to touch and are capable of handling the load they are designed to handle. Extension cords are not recommended as they can't carry the same current as permanent wiring. Extension cords can overheat. Extension cords can also overheat so be careful.

In most cases, electricians complete their education on job. They can often finish an apprenticeship program which lasts between four and five years. Apprentices must hold a high school diploma and have studied at least one full year of algebra. Before being licensed as electricians, apprentices will need to pass an aptitude and substance abuse screening. They are then licensed and can begin working as electricians.
